4 Frequently Asked Questions about "Solar and inverter capacity"
How big should a solar inverter be?
Generally, it's recommended to size the inverter to 80-100% of the DC system's rated capacity. Before determine the inverter size, the most important thing is to calculate your average daily power consumption (kWh) and calculate your solar panel array size to match your power consumption. Why is inverter size important?
Inverter size also plays a key role in the DC-to-AC ratio—a critical design metric in any solar system. This ratio compares the total power rating of your solar panels (in DC) to the maximum output of your inverter (in AC).
How many kilowatts can a solar inverter handle?
For example, a 5kW inverter is designed to handle up to 5 kilowatts of continuous power coming from your solar panels. If your solar array generates more than the inverter's rated capacity during peak sunlight hours, the inverter won't be able to process all of it—some energy will be clipped or lost.
